Brutherford x Clutter Magazine – NYCC Exclusive ‘Dork Knight’ Edition Ice Scream Man
Brutherford Industries will be attending this years NYCC and they will be releasing their ‘Dork Knight’ Edition Ice Scream Man toy at the Clutter Magazine Booth #3004. Limited to 30 pieces, this exclusive release features the signature vintage batman colors with a zip atone cone wrapper and domino mask. This full sized edition (8”) will retail $110. You can also find Brutherford at the booth on Friday, October 12th from 4-7PM and Sunday, October 14th from Noon-5PM, where they will be signing and selling some special goodies as well. Those not able to make it toy NYCC, they will have them available online on their website on Saturday, October 13th.

RESTORE’s ‘Sol’ Edition Debris Japan for Designer Toy Awards
RESTORE will have some goods up for grabs at this years Designer Toy Awards, which is taking place this Saturday, October 13th. Exclusive to the DTA’s is the ‘Sol’ Edition of his epic Debris Japan figure, that features a GID vinyl with a cracked paint application that was applied by HAND! Each figure comes accessorized with cloth headband, fundoshi, and paper talisman. They are limited to 10 pieces and will retail $110.

Super7 Release: Haight Street Exclusive Giants Pocket Baseball Boy (10.11)
In tribute to their local baseball team, Super7 has created the San Francisco Giants edition of their very own Pocket Baseball Boy. This Haight Street exclusive release features pearlescent grey vinyl body with white vinyl head, with black and orange details. There will be no online sales of this release and will only be available in store for $25 beginning this Thursday, October 11th.

Clogtwo x Might Jaxx – Retailer Edition Hell Lotus
It looks as thought some of your favorite toy retailers will soon be getting some Clogtwo x Mighty Jaxx action with the retailer edition of the Hell Lotus figure. This run will be limited to only 50 pieces, so expect only a few pieces at your local toy stores. This edition will come come with interchangeable parts, authenticity card, a code for future releases, custom art print, sticker, and a badge! Retail for this amazing piece will run you $135. The Loyal Subjects x G.I. Joe
What's this? Yes, the rumors are true. In addition to their upcoming Transformers minis, The Loyal Subjects is also working on blind-box editions of another iconic Hasbro license -- G.I. Joe. Designed by Les Schettkoe, who also brought the Transformers to life, the series features your favorite Joes and Cobra minions. Development is pretty far along as you can see in the recently leaked photos of two versions of the nefarious Cobra Commander posted via TLS's instagram. And since we all root for the bad guys, you'll be happy to know that D, Z, SS and more are included and look great.
